We had a good morning today. We started out off on the beach of Jekyll looking for triple tail and we saw a few but it was not the greatest conditions so we moved inshore to get on the trout. After we found some clean water there was a lot of bait on the banks and we had 10 trout and one red fish in an hour. All of the fish were caught on live biat under a popping cork in about 5 feet of water on the shell beds.
